模拟器是一种用于模拟其他平台或设备运行环境的软件或硬件工具。根据功能和应用场景,模拟器主要分为游戏模拟器、软件模拟器、硬件模拟器三类。游戏模拟器专注于模拟游戏平台,如模拟器可以运行任天堂、索尼等经典游戏机上的游戏;软件模拟器用于模拟特定操作系统或软件环境,如模拟器可让用户在当前系统上运行旧版办公软件;硬件模拟器则模拟特定硬件设备,如传感器、接口等,常用于测试和开发。
游戏模拟器的功能与优势游戏模拟器通过模拟游戏机硬件架构,实现跨平台游戏运行。其核心功能包括兼容多款经典游戏,支持不同游戏机系统,如模拟器可运行NES、SNES、PlayStation等平台的游戏。优势在于提供复古游戏体验,让用户无需原版硬件即可访问历史游戏库;同时,部分模拟器支持自定义配置,如调整分辨率、帧率,优化游戏画面和性能。此外,模拟器常包含社区支持,用户可通过更新或补丁解决兼容性问题,提升使用体验。
软件模拟器的应用场景软件模拟器主要用于解决软件兼容性问题,支持在当前操作系统上运行旧版或特定环境的应用程序。例如,模拟器可模拟Windows XP环境,让用户运行仅支持该系统的软件;在移动设备上,模拟器可模拟桌面操作系统,运行专业软件。其优势在于降低硬件升级成本,避免因旧版软件无法运行而更换设备;同时,模拟器有助于软件测试,开发人员可通过模拟不同环境验证应用兼容性。
硬件模拟器的技术特点硬件模拟器通过物理或电子方式模拟特定硬件设备,常用于工业控制、科研等领域。其技术特点包括高精度模拟,如模拟传感器数据、设备接口信号,确保测试环境与真实场景一致;灵活配置,可根据需求调整模拟参数,如模拟不同负载、环境条件;实时响应,支持快速测试和调试,提高开发效率。此外,硬件模拟器常集成数据采集与分析功能,帮助用户分析模拟结果,优化设备性能。
模拟器的发展趋势随着技术进步,模拟器正朝着更高兼容性、智能化方向发展。未来,模拟器将支持更多平台和设备,如模拟新兴游戏机或虚拟现实设备;同时,结合人工智能技术,模拟器可自动优化运行环境,提升用户体验。此外,开源模拟器的普及将促进社区发展,更多开发者参与模拟器开发,推动技术进步。这些趋势将使模拟器在更多领域发挥作用,满足不同用户需求。